1. 强调句型
教材原句
Although it’s the doctors and nurses who will treat her injury, it’s my job to make her feel better.
尽管为她治疗伤痛的是医生和护士,但让她的心情变好则是我的工作。
句式仿写
__________________________________ kindled her interest in music.
是她的老师激发了他对音乐的兴趣。
2. 部分否定
教材原句
Achieving a positive state of mind isn’t easy for everyone.
达到积极的形态并非对每个人来说都是容易的。
句式仿写
_________________ acts the same in response to events.
并非每个人对事件的反应都一样。
3. 独立主格结构
教材原句
The response from a publisher comes back and the writer eagerly opens and reads it, their hearts sinking when they reach that final sentence.
出版商给了回信,作家急切地拆开来读,但读到这最后一句,心随即跌落谷底。
句式仿写
__________________________, he felt relaxed.
问题解决了,他感觉轻松了。
4. with复合结构
教材原句
Harry Potter became a global success, with over 400 million books sold and translated into more than seventy different languages.
《哈利·波特》后来在全球大获成功,销量超过4亿册,被翻译成了70多种不同的语言。
句式仿写
With _____________, I had to take a taxi.
有这么多行李要拿,我不得不乘坐出租车。
5. “only+状语”位于句首引起的部分倒装
教材原句
Only when darkness had again descended upon me should I realize how much I had left unseen.
只有当黑暗再次降临时,我才意识到,我还有那么多没有看到。
句式仿写
Only when we follow the laws of nature ______________________________.
只有当我们遵守自然法则时我们才能更好地与大自然和谐相处。
6. that引导地同位语从句
教材原句
Stephen Curry is living proof that what other people think of you does not have to influence what you become.
斯蒂芬库里也生动地证明了别人对你的看法并不一定会影响你成为什么人。
句式仿写
They were delighted at __________________ their team had won.
当听到他们球队获胜的消息时,他们欣喜若狂。
7. 过去分词(短语)作状语
教材原句
Led by well-known Chinese volleyball player and coach Lang Ping, they have continued to aim high.
作为知名的前中国女排运动员和中国女排总教练,郎平带领着队员们不断力争上游。
句式仿写
_______________________, the girl said that she wanted to be a teacher.
当被问到未来的计划时,这个女孩说她想成为一名教师。
8. 不定式作主语
教材原句
To listen to Tan’s music is to experience a mix of Chinese musical traditions and Western influences.
欣赏谭盾的音乐,就是在感受中国音乐传统和西方影响的交融。
句式仿写
________________ is to believe.
眼见为实。
9. so that 引导目的状语从句
教材原句
Scientists hope to learn more about this plant warning system, so that we can use it to grow crops without pesticides.
科学家希望能进一步了解这种植物警报系统,从而将其应用于种植不用使用农药的农作物。
句式仿写
Parents and children should communicate more to narrow the gap between them ________________________ understand each other better.
父母和孩子应该多交流,缩小他们之间的代沟,一边更好地理解彼此。
10. even though/even if引导让步状语从句
教材原句
Even though the owner of the company guarantees that the design will be in harmony with its beautiful surroundings, the local people are still concerned that the hotel may use up natural resources.
虽然该公司老板保证设计将与周围优美地环境相协调,但当地人仍然担心酒店会耗尽自然资源。
句式仿写
___________________ we achieved great success in our work, we should not be proud.
尽管在工作中取得了巨大成功,我们也不应该骄傲。

An important development in forensic science, the scientific methods used for finding out about a crime, has come from cooperative efforts between researchers at Shanghai Normal University in China and the University of Bath in the UK.
The teamwork has led to the creation of a water-soluble fluorescent spray (水溶性荧光喷雾) that significantly advanced the detection of possible fingerprints. Unlike traditional methods that often involve the use of poisonous or environmentally harmful chemicals, this innovative spray offers a safer and greener choice.
By targeting the invisible prints left behind by sweat or oil on surfaces, the spray quickly makes them visible within seconds, promoting convenience and speed in forensic investigations. According to researchers, its water solubility further improves its applicability, allowing for adaptable use directly at crime scenes.
Detecting latent (hidden) fingerprints (LFPs) is important in forensic science, but their invisible nature poses challenges. Traditional methods like powder dusting and chemicals have limitations in speed and safety. Using the fluorescence properties of Green Fluorescent Protein (GFP), the researchers have developed two distinct dyes (染料) — LFP-Yellow and LFP-Red to address these challenges. These dyes exhibit an “off-on” fluorescence response upon different parts of LFPs, by selectively attaching to small elements present in fingerprints. Under blue light, they give out a soft fluorescent light, enabling easy detection. Developed from jellyfish (水母;海蜇), GFP serves as a biological basis for these dyes, ensuring they do not affect the following DNA analysis of the fingerprints.
According to researchers, applying these dyes involves a fine spray, which prevents damaging spots and offers a cleaner way, compared to traditional methods. It works perfectly even on rough surfaces like brick, where collecting fingerprints can be particularly arduous.
“This system can even be used on fingerprints that are a week old. Having two different colors available means the spray can be used on different colored surfaces. We’re hoping to produce more colors in the future. We’re looking for cooperation with various companies to bring the dyes to market for wide availability. Additionally, ongoing research and development efforts will be needed to continue to improve their products,” said Professor Tony James, from the University of Bath.

When you accomplish something amazing — like earning a promotion, finishing a yearlong project or finally paying off your credit card debts — you’d think a burst of happiness would be followed by relief. You can even relax a little. Right? Not for everyone. It’s actually not unusual to feel more anxious following good news or hard-earned success than you do when you’re putting out fires or working hard.
“Anxiety can be a bit tricky, as it’s a response that’s hard-wired into the brain,” said Carla Marie Manly, a California-based clinical psychologist and author of Joy from Fear. “The brain’s fear circuit (回路) works very quickly, and it doesn’t always stop to tell the difference between good anxiety and bad. So, when something good happens, the physical symptoms you feel are similar to those that you associate with panic or fear.”
There are some things you can do when accomplishing something positive triggers (触发) more anxiety. But even when you are able to distinguish between feelings of excitement (good stress) and panic (bad stress) after success, the climb down from Mount Euphoria can be an anxiety trigger in itself. When your body becomes accustomed to a long-time state of anxiety, the positive physiological changes that happen after good news can trigger the sense that something isn’t right — simply because you’ re not used to feeling good.
This reaction may also be worse because of a potential belief that the good event will probably be followed by something bad — perhaps because, in the past, bad things that have happened to you often occurred when you were doing well or things were relatively calm, said Jo Eckler, a Texas-based clinical psychologist and author of I Can’t Fix You — Because You’re Not Broken. Instead of enjoying the moment, you spend that time waiting for the other shoe to drop.
